yea code reader will tell you witch side theres a different code for each side.C0200 is RF
C0205 is LF. I kno i have both lol. Im having codes for both but the left front is reading wheel speed fine. Its weird. anyone had this problem?

Sam, your sway bar is upside down lol. It should be a good 2-3 inches away from the ABS sensor if installed the right way. Yes, the sway bar can go in upside down and it will bolt right up, but it will sever both of the abs cables as soon as you hit a bump
